Sassa payouts

I am writing this review on behalf of all pensioners who draw their money on Sassa days. My mother went to pick n pay in Maitland on the 3 October 2017 after 10am to draw her Sassa money. She had to take Taxi as she stays in Kensington. She took her two grandchildren along and she paid R27 one way to go to Pick n Pay to draw her money. When she got there she was told that they don't have money to pay out and she can come another day. There were a few pensioners waiting in a queeu and they were sent back too. My mother left and took taxi back home, giving out almost R60 for the day without getting her Sassa money. She then went back the Thursday to draw her money, taking her grandchildren with her again, just to be told again that they don't have money. My mother was upset as she was going to spend almost R120 for 2 days to get her Sassa money just to be told she can't draw it. My mother confronted the supervisor and said that she won't leave without her money, and she was not the only pensioner waiting for their money. I am disgusted that this is the way we treat our elders. Why does pick n pay claim that they are providing a service by paying out Sassa monies or that you can get a cash back from the tills , but when you ask they forever tell you they don't have money on the premises. How many pensioners don't depend on their Sassa monies. They live month to month but we still feel it's fine to just tell them that they can come back another day. Those same people that you send away put their last money back in your tills.
